Re: good neighbor policy
I see that Netgear1 is 35 db above the closest other user therefore it should stay bonded. I have bonded with 25 db of seperation with a 3700 & 4000. Just because other ssid's are visable it does not mean they are interferring. Below is a question I ask Netgear Engineering last week.
[FONT=Calibri]1)
[/FONT]What is the dbmv threshold it uses to determine if it detects an HT20 and then reverts to HT20 automatically itself.
Netgear: Actually, this is technology from chip vendor and they didn’t share it with Netgear, so I have no value about this.
My own testing showed that if it's 25 db lower than yours it will work. Tested in my home.
